AJ06 EWF is a 2006 Fiat Croma in Blue with a 1,910c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.9%.
Across all 2006 Fiat Croma models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.3% with a typical mileage of 69,502 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Fiat Croma f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,258 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AJ06 EWF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Fiat Croma typ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 20 years old, this Fiat Croma is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
